This Community Partnership Program (PKM) activity aims to develop and implement the Modified Snakes and Ladders learning media as an effort to improve students' concentration and understanding of the material on arithmetic operations with powers of numbers, especially after recess when learning focus tends to decrease. This game media is designed by adding question cards containing exercises on the application of exponent properties in each specific box. The implementation of the activity includes the preparation stage, socialization, teacher mentoring, implementation of the game with grade VIII students of Nurul Jadid Paiton Probolinggo Middle School, and evaluation of the media's effectiveness. The results of the activity show that the use of the Modified Snakes and Ladders can increase student activity, motivation, and concentration in learning. Based on the questionnaire, 87% of students stated that learning became more enjoyable, 82% found it easier to concentrate after recess, and teachers considered this media suitable for use in learning. In addition, there was an increase in students' average scores of 18–22% after using the media. Thus, the Modified Snakes and Ladders media is proven to be effective as an innovative learning strategy based on Game-Based Learning that can strengthen understanding of exponent concepts and encourage an interactive, collaborative, and enjoyable learning atmosphere
